Sustainable Practices for Yard Care

Sustainable practices in yard care are not just a trend but an essential shift towards a greener, healthier environment. One of the key aspects often overlooked is effective yard waste removal and recycling. According to a recent study, residential yards produce approximately 10% of municipal solid waste, emphasizing the need for responsible management. Traditional methods involve sending organic material to landfills, contributing to methane emissions and environmental degradation. However, adopting sustainable strategies can significantly reduce this impact.
A practical approach begins with composting. This natural process converts yard waste, such as leaves, grass clippings, and food scraps, into nutrient-rich soil amendments. By implementing a compost pile or bin, homeowners can divert substantial amounts of waste from landfills. For instance, an average family can reduce their organic trash by over half through composting alone. Moreover, the resulting compost improves soil structure, enhances water retention, and reduces the need for synthetic fertilizers, fostering a healthier lawn and garden ecosystem.
Another layer of sustainability involves responsible landscaping. Selecting native plant species adapted to local climates minimizes water usage and pest management needs. These plants often require less chemical input, reducing environmental pollution. Additionally, creating diverse habitats in yards attracts beneficial insects and wildlife, promoting ecological balance. For example, planting wildflowers encourages pollinators like butterflies and bees, contributing to biodiversity. Integrating these practices not only benefits the environment but also offers long-term cost savings for homeowners through reduced maintenance and utility expenses.
Efficient Yard Waste Removal Strategies

Maintaining a lush yard while minimizing environmental impact requires strategic approaches to yard waste removal and recycling. Efficient management of grass clippings, leaves, and other organic materials is not only beneficial for local ecosystems but also contributes to broader sustainability goals. For instance, in cities like Los Angeles, where urban sprawl is extensive, proper disposal practices can mitigate the strain on landfills and reduce greenhouse gas emissions associated with yard waste transportation. According to a study by the City of Los Angeles, adopting sustainable yard care practices could divert over 20% of current waste from landfills.
One of the most effective strategies for efficient yard waste removal is composting. By converting organic materials into nutrient-rich soil amendments, homeowners can enhance garden productivity while reducing the demand for synthetic fertilizers. The process involves layering green (nitrogen-rich) and brown (carbon-rich) materials in a compost bin or pile, maintaining proper moisture levels, and aerating regularly. Finished compost can be incorporated into landscaping beds, mixed with potting soil, or added to the soil profile of newly planted trees and shrubs. For example, a typical yard generates around 10% of its total waste as organic material, which, when composted, can significantly reduce the volume of trash sent to landfills.
Additionally, yard waste removal can be streamlined through the use of innovative tools and technologies. Chippers and shredders allow for on-site reduction of larger debris into smaller, manageable pieces that can be easily disposed of or recycled. Many municipalities offer curbside programs for organic waste collection, encouraging residents to separate food scraps and yard trimmings from other recyclables and trash. These initiatives facilitate the large-scale composting operations that transform yard waste into valuable resources, supporting a circular economy model. By adopting these efficient strategies, homeowners not only contribute to environmental preservation but also enjoy healthier lawns and gardens.
Recycling: Transforming Yard Scraps at Home

Transforming Yard Scraps at Home: A Key Strategy for Sustainable Yard Maintenance
Yard Waste Removal and Recycling is not just an eco-friendly practice; it’s a crucial component of responsible yard maintenance. By embracing strategies to recycle yard scraps, homeowners can significantly reduce their environmental footprint while creating nutrient-rich resources that benefit their lawns and gardens. For instance, compost, derived from organic materials like food scraps, yard trimmings, and leaves, enhances soil structure, promotes water retention, and fosters the growth of beneficial microorganisms. According to the U.S. Environmental Protection Agency, Americans generate over 30 million tons of municipal solid waste annually, with a significant portion stemming from yard waste. Proper recycling of these materials can divert substantial amounts of debris from landfills, reducing methane emissions—a potent greenhouse gas.
Implementing home composting and recycling systems is surprisingly simple. Start by collecting organic materials in a dedicated bin or pile, ensuring it’s located in an area that receives adequate aeration for effective decomposition. Food scraps, coffee grounds, eggshells, yard trimmings, and leaves all contribute to nutrient-rich compost. Regularly mix these materials, maintain moisture levels, and turn the pile to accelerate the composting process. Within a few months, you’ll have rich, dark compost ready to enhance your garden beds, fruit trees, or houseplants. For those with limited space, worm bins are an efficient option, breaking down organic matter into a nutrient-dense liquid (worm tea) and a soil amendment known as vermicompost.
Beyond composting, recycling yard scraps extends to responsible disposal of materials that can’t be composted, such as woody prunings and diseased plants. Chipping or shredding these items transforms them into mulch, which not only suppresses weeds but also slowly releases essential nutrients back into the soil. Many municipalities offer chipping services for large volumes of material, making it easier than ever to divert yard waste from landfills. Additionally, exploring local recycling programs that accept specific items like grass clippings and leaf blowings can further enhance your sustainability efforts. By integrating these practices into regular yard maintenance routines, homeowners contribute to a more sustainable future while creating healthier, vibrant landscapes.
